The Role of Hormones

Hormonal changes, particularly during puberty, menstruation, or pregnancy, can lead to increased oil production, resulting in clogged pores and subsequent acne breakouts. If you find that your breakouts often coincide with your menstrual cycle, it may be time to consider hormonal management as part of your acne treatment plan. Always consult with a dermatologist if you suspect hormonal influences are causing breakouts.

Stress Management for Clear Skin

Stress does more than affect your mental well-being; it can also wreak havoc on your skin. When stressed, your body produces cortisol, which can lead to excess oil production and inflammation. Practicing stress-reduction techniques such as yoga, meditation, or even regular exercise can not only improve your mood but also help in controlling acne breakouts effectively.

Diet: What You Eat Matters

Your diet plays a significant role in your skin’s health. Consuming sugary, fried, or highly processed foods can aggravate acne. Instead, focus on maintaining a bal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ains. Some studies suggest that dairy products and high-glycemic foods can be linked to increased acne severity, making it beneficial to monitor your intake of these items.

Choosing the Right Skincare Routine

Using the right skincare products is essential in managing acne. Look for products that are oil-free, non-comedogenic, and fragrance-free to avoid clogging your pores. Ingredients like salicylic acid and benzoyl peroxide are renowned for their ability to combat acne by reducing inflammation and preventing bacterial growth. A consistent routine focusing on cleansing and exfoliating can greatly enhance your efforts against breakouts.

Environmental Factors

The environment you live in can also contribute to acne. Pollution, humidity, and even the materials your skin comes into contact with can lead to breakouts. Always cleanse your face after being exposed to smoke, dust, or sweat, and consider wearing protective clothing or using barrier creams when you’re in polluted areas.
